BoFA Expects Fed to Hold Rates – Here Is Why Investors Are Watching This Week’s Decision

  • Bank of America expects the Federal Reserve to leave interest rates unchanged at its July meeting despite lingering inflation concerns.
  • The bank says a surprise rate hike would be unprecedented based on modern Fed history and could reshape market expectations.
  • Investors are closely watching the meeting as oil prices, inflation, and future rate projections remain key market drivers.

Bank of America believes the Federal Reserve is most likely to keep interest rates unchanged at its July policy meeting, although it cautions that the possibility of a surprise hike cannot be completely dismissed.

In a note to clients, strategist Mark Cabana said the bank’s base-case scenario is for the Fed to hold rates steady, with two officials expected to dissent in favor of higher rates. While financial markets have priced in a small chance of additional tightening, Bank of America argues that history strongly favors a pause.

The decision comes as investors continue weighing inflation trends, energy prices, and the outlook for U.S. economic growth.

History Favors a Fed Pause

According to Bank of America, the Federal Reserve has not surprised markets with an unexpected interest rate increase in decades.

The firm noted that since 1994, the Fed has never delivered a rate hike when futures markets had assigned less than a 60% probability to such a move.

Current market pricing reflects only a modest expectation of additional tightening, making a July hike historically unusual if it were to occur.

Inflation and Oil Prices Remain Key Risks

Although softer inflation data in June strengthened expectations for a policy pause, Bank of America says inflation risks have not disappeared.

The bank pointed to higher oil prices as one factor that could place renewed pressure on consumer prices over the coming months.

At the same time, easing geopolitical tensions between the United States and Iran may reduce some upward pressure on crude oil, though the bank believes energy markets remain an important source of inflation uncertainty.

Markets Could React Sharply to a Surprise

Bank of America warned that an unexpected rate hike would likely force investors to quickly reassess expectations for future monetary policy.

The firm estimates that such a move could increase expectations for additional interest rate hikes in 2026 while strengthening the U.S. dollar and affecting Treasury markets.

According to Cabana, the reaction in longer-term bond yields would largely depend on how financial markets interpret the impact of higher rates on economic growth and investor risk appetite.

Investors Await the Fed’s Next Signal

With markets broadly expecting policymakers to leave rates unchanged, investors will be paying close attention to the Federal Reserve’s accompanying statement and comments from Chair Jerome Powell for clues about the path of future policy.

Even if rates remain on hold, updated guidance regarding inflation, employment, and economic conditions could influence expectations for the remainder of the year.

As uncertainty surrounding inflation and global economic conditions persists, this week’s Fed meeting is expected to remain one of the most closely watched events for both traditional financial markets and the cryptocurrency sector.
